Europe is undergoing a radical shift in its energy policy, returning to nuclear energy after years of reluctance. This change comes in the wake of a global energy crisis caused by blockades in the Strait of Hormuz, leading to a severe shortage of oil supplies.
The International Energy Agency has warned of a loss of approximately 13 million barrels per day, costing the European Union an additional 6 billion euros in fossil fuel imports during the early days of the Iranian war. This situation has compelled Brussels to reconsider its energy strategy, aiming for energy independence and affordable energy provision.
Details of the Shift
In her speech in March 2026, European Commission President Ursula von der Leyen stated that Europe made a strategic mistake by abandoning a reliable source of low-emission energy. Meanwhile, data showed that diversification of energy sources and increased use of renewable energy led to an 11.1% decrease in European energy imports in 2025 compared to the previous year.
Despite this, the European Union still heavily relies on foreign fossil fuels, especially after the Russian invasion of Ukraine, which increased dependence on liquefied natural gas. In 2025, the United States supplied 58% of the total liquefied natural gas imports to the EU.
Background & Context
Europe began utilizing nuclear energy following the signing of the EURATOM treaty in 1957, expanding in this field during the 1970s and 1990s. However, some countries, such as Italy after the 1987 referendum and Germany, which ended its nuclear energy use in 2023, have stepped back from nuclear power.
In 2023, the European Commission reintegrated nuclear energy into the sustainable energy classification, attracting private investments. The Net Zero Industry Act was also introduced in 2024, granting nuclear projects strategic status.
Impact & Consequences
Analyses indicate that returning to nuclear energy could be an effective solution to eliminate reliance on fossil fuels. Nuclear energy provides a reliable power source, aiding in achieving emission reduction targets.
However, significant challenges remain, including the high costs of nuclear projects and public debate surrounding nuclear safety. Substantial investments are required to develop nuclear infrastructure, including supply chains and the safe operation of reactors.
